Background
-
Synonyms: E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ase RAD18|Postreplication repair protein RAD18 (hHR18, hRAD18)|RING finger protein 73|RING-type E3 ubiquitin transferase RAD18|RAD18|RNF73
Background: The protein encoded by this gene is highly similar to S. cerevisiae DNA damage repair protein Rad18. Yeast Rad18 functions through its interaction with Rad6, which is an ubiquitin-conjugating enzyme required for post-replication repair of damaged DNA. Similar to its yeast counterpart, this protein is able to interact with the human homolog of yeast Rad6 protein through a conserved ring-finger motif. Mutation of this motif results in defective replication of UV-damaged DNA and hypersensitivity to multiple mutagens.
